Wildcats Losing Streak at 6

Posted by Michael Lockhart on Jun 24 2007 at 05:00PM PDT
The Kentville Wildcats didn't fare any better in interleague play over the weekend, losing both games in New Brunswick. The Wildcats traveled with just one pitcher for the two games on Saturday. In the opener in Fredericton, Jeff Lockhart got the start on the mound, he didn't have much luck against the top team in the NBSBL, as the Cats lost 10-2. In the second game of the day in Saint John, Kevin Daurie pitched six innings, yielding just two earns runs, but the Wildcats could only muster two runs off Alpines starter Tim More. The Wildcats record mow sits at 3-12. At Fredericton Kentville 100 100 0 -- 2 4 0 Fredericton 131 302 x -- 10 15 0 Jeff Lockhart (LP), Les Berry (4) and Ian Mosher; John Burns (WP) and Matt Stewart. Kentville -- Ian Mosher and Ian Lockhart, RBI-singles; Fredericton -- Jody Peterson, home run, single, two RBI; Chris Sorensen, home run, double, single, three RBI; Jon Pineo, three singles, RBI; Dave Barr, double, two singles, two RBI. At Saint John Kentville 000 101 0 -- 2 5 2 Saint John 021 020 x -- 5 7 0 Kevin Daurie (LP) and Ian Mosher; Tim Moore (WP) and Matt Beckwith. Kentville -- Nick Hill, two doubles, RBI; Saint John -- Matt Beckwith, two singles; Tim Moore, two-run homer.
